AGENDA HEADING:

 

Ordering construction of the following:  Gray's Lake Terrace Building Shade Structure - receiving bids, (1-29-08), and setting date of hearing, (2-11-08). (Construction Estimate - $110,000).

 

 

SYNOPSIS:

 

Proceed with construction of the improvement and set dates to receive bids and hold a public hearing, as required by Iowa Code, utilizing the method of financing referenced below. The Gray's Lake Terrace Building serves multiple functions including concession, restrooms, and storage for boats and park equipment on the first level while the second level serves as a public plaza.  The plaza has been a popular gathering spot; however, it has not been used to its potential due to a lack of shade.  This project provides for construction of shade structure approximately 90 feet long and 30 feet wide, which will cover about one-third of the plaza area.

ADDITIONAL INFORMATION:

 

Since opening in 2000, the southwest corner of Grays Lake has been a popular gathering spot for boat rental concessions and especially to enjoy views of the lake and downtown Des Moines.  The southwest corner includes a boathouse building that serves multiple functions of concession, restrooms, storage of boats and related park equipment.  The second level was conceived to be a public plaza.  Although the plaza has been a popular gathering spot it has not been used to its potential due to a lack of shade.  City staff has been working with consultants and the Grays Lake Donor Group to design a way to provide shade without building any major architectural element.  The solution that is proposed will build a metal frame and wire trellis that will support the growth of grape vine.  The vine will eventually grow over the top of the plaza on the trellis.  The design includes the installation of a colored fabric until the plant material grows to a point that it can naturally provide the shade. 

 

The Gray’s Lake and Meredith Trail Advisory Group has agreed to provide $70,000 toward the proposed Gray's Lake Terrace Building Shade Structure. The funding for this has been approved by the Advisory Board which consists of Mell Meredith, Frank Cownie, Johnny Danos, Rick Neumann and Susan Huppert.  The payment will be made by the Greater Des Moines Community Foundation from the Gray’s Lake and Meredith Trail Fund that is managed by the foundation.

 

The Engineering Department has prepared plans, specifications, form of contract documents, and City Engineer’s estimate for the construction of the Gray's Lake Terrace Building Shade Structure, 11-2008-003.  The improvement includes construction of a shade structure including steel fabrication and erection, fabrication and installation of a stainless steel cable trellis system, provide and install shade fabric, painting and site restoration all in accordance with the contract documents including Plan File Nos. 475-115/121 at Gray’s Lake Park, 2101 Fleur Drive, Des Moines, Iowa.

 

The estimated construction cost is $110,000.  The proposed plans, specifications, and form of contract documents are available for public inspection in the City Engineer's Office.
